WebTherefore, the greatest common factor is 6. The greatest common factor can also be calculated by identifying the common prime factors and multiplying them together. The prime factors of 42 are 2, 3, and 7. The prime factors of 90 are 2, 3, 3, and 5. The prime factors in common are 2 and 3, so the greatest common factor is 2 x 3 = 6. WebThe second method to find GCF for numbers 42 and 70 is to list all Prime Factors for both numbers and multiply the common ones: All Prime Factors of 42: 2, 3, 7. All Prime Factors of 70: 2, 5, 7. As we can see there are Prime Factors common to both numbers: 2, 7.
